2016-04-10 1 views
0

application/x-suggestions+jsonファイルは、サービスワーカーからサービスを受けたときに認識されるようにChromeで試していましたが、それ。私は何かを逃しているのですか?サービスワーカーを通じてOpenSearch `application/x-suggestions + json`にサービスを提供する

+0

コードを貼り付けることはできますか? – Salva

+0

@サルバ:どのようなコードを貼り付けたいですか?私は、標準の '新しいレスポンス(JSON.stringify(提案))で提案を提供するために' sw-toolbox'を作ったGoogleを使っています。 'opensearch.xml'に' 'タグがあります。 –

答えて

0

応答を作成するときは、適切なコンテンツタイプを含めるようにヘッダーを指定する必要があります。レスポンスコンストラクタにはinit dictionaryを使用して実行できます。たとえば、

var response = new Response(JSON.stringify(suggestions), { 
    headers: { 'Content-Type': 'application/x-suggestions+json' } 
});